The Philadelphia Eagles placed linebacker T.J. Edwards and safety/special teams contributor Rudy Ford on injured reserve, according to an official announcement from the team.
This news was expected since Doug Pederson said both players were expected to “miss some time” after getting hurt in the Eagles’ Week 4 win over the San Francisco 49ers.
Losing Edwards hurts an Eagles linebackers corps that already isn’t in great shape. Nathan Gerry and Duke Riley have struggled this season and we could see even more of them with Edwards out. On the plus side, we could also see more Alex Singleton, who made some plays in Sunday’s game. Edwards’ absence also hurts the Eagles’ special teams unit.
Speaking of special teams, losing Ford specifically hurts the Eagles’ punt coverage. He’s been really effective as a gunner. It also doesn’t help that the Eagles are looking thin at safety with Rodney McLeod hurt, Jalen Mills having to move back to cornerback, Will Parks on injured reserve, and Marcus Epps also limited in practice.
It’s unclear exactly how long Edwards and Ford will be out but they’ll be eligible to be activated to the 53-man roster after missing the Eagles’ next three games.
The Eagles now have two open roster spots to fill before Sunday’s game. They could look to activate two of the following three players from IR: Craig James, Vinny Curry, Quez Watkins.
In other news, the Eagles re-signed undrafted rookie free agent linebacker Dante Olson to their practice squad. He spent time with the team in training camp and give them more linebacker depth with Edwards going on IR. You can [CLICK HERE] to read more about Olson’s background.
